Arteta’s master plan to get new left back after Zinchenko’s injury revealed

Arsenal’s strategic pursuit of a new left-back has taken an unexpected turn as manager Mikel Arteta and the club are reportedly considering recalling Scottish international Kieran Tierney from his loan spell at Real Sociedad according to Estadio Deportivo.

With the recent setback of their left-back Zinchenko sustaining a calf injury, the Gunners find themselves in a predicament and are exploring all options to address the lack of depth in that position, according to revelations from Estadio Deportivo.

Tierney, who was loaned to Real Sociedad during the summer transfer window, has been performing admirably in La Liga, but Arsenal’s sudden need for a left-back has prompted discussions about the possibility of bringing him back to the Emirates Stadium sooner than anticipated.

Arsenal’s current standing in the Premier League at 4th position, with 40 points from 20 league games in the 2023/24 campaign, underscores the urgency of fortifying the squad, especially given the competitive nature of the title race.
